摘要
本文以崂山华楼景区规划为例,利用GIS工具对山地型景区规划进行定量分析,建立了一套完整的方法体系。通过构建山地景区景观资源价值体系,利用渔网工具给景区内各像元单元赋值,从而科学构建景区景观格局,创建低空间成本的景区空间关系,利用模型构建器迭代计算景区路网,以时间为关键因子构建景区路网的交通网络数据集。利用Network Analyst软件的位置分配工具优化景区旅游服务设施体系,基于山地景点的可视性分析确定了游憩设施选址。
Taking the planning of Hualou Scenic Spot in Laoshan as an example,this paper used GIS tools to strengthen the quantitative analysis of the planning of mountainous scenic spots,and established a complete meth-od system.By constructing the scenic source value system of mountainous scenic spots,the fishnet tool of GIS was used to assign values to each pixel unit in the scenic spot,scientifically constructing the landscape pattern of scenic spot,and creating the spatial relationship of the scenic spot with low space cost.The model builder was used to iteratively calculate the scenic spot road network.The Network Analyst module's Location-Allocation tool was applied to strategically position tourist service facilities,complemented by mountainous visibility analysis to optimize recreational infrastructure placement.The proposed methodology demonstrates how GIS-based multi-cri-teria decision-making enhances both ecological preservation and visitor experience in topographically complex scenic areas.
